In the second leg of his tri-nation visit, President Pranab Mukherjee today reached the Palestinian city of Ramallah. Mr Mukherjee paid his respects at the mausoleum of late Palestinian President Yasser Arafat. He was given a ceremonial reception by the Palestinian President Mahmoud Abbas at the Presidential palace. After the delegation level talks, several agreements will be signed later today. <br/><br/>The Indian President will Pay tribute at the bust of Mahatma Gandhi and also inaugurate a roundabout and a road named as Sharey-al-hind. Mr Mukherjee's historic visit to Palestine is the first ever state visit by an Indian president. He is accompanied by a high level delegation including Union minister Thaawar Chand Gehlot, MPs and eminent academicians.
